OVERVIEW
Knolly’s House, a residential block of flats in London, required refurbishment works to the internal communal walkways and concrete stairwells as the existing waterproofing had reached the end of its serviceable life. The waterproofing needed to be fast cure as the communal balconies were the only access to the flats. Therefore, Proteus Waterproofing specified Pro-BW® Plus system.
